Position Overview
As a member of Huntington's Public Capital team, the colleague will be responsible for developing and maintaining profitable municipal lending relationships within an assigned geographic territory. Key responsibilities include:
- Develop and manage municipal lending relationships within the assigned territory
- Build and maintain relationships with key centers of influence, including: Municipal attorneys, Municipal advisors, Vendors, Government and industry associations
- Identify and uncover direct and indirect municipal lending opportunities
- Review municipal financial statements and assess credit quality
- Structure and price municipal leases and loans
- Partner with the portfolio management team to support underwriting and credit approval
- Collaborate with sales coordinators to manage documentation, closing, and customer servicing
- Deepen customer relationships by uncovering needs and referring opportunities to other areas of the bank
- Maintain an accurate and up-to-date sales pipeline and proactively work opportunities to close
- Partner effectively with credit and risk colleagues to ensure sound deal execution
- Identify and mitigate credit risk while adhering to bank policies, procedures, and regulatory requirements
- Demonstrate a commitment to continuous learning and skill development
- Participate in community service, including potential service on nonprofit boards
- Attend industry conferences and actively build relationships across the municipal finance community
